    Im a mechanical engineer, and I deal with this kind of stuff often. You made a good point with the simulations. They are very flawed. They are clearly 2D. I can place an omni antenna 300ft off the ground in a level grounded suburban area. The simulation will show the signal being strongest around the antenna, and then being blocked by the 2 story homes in it's immediate vicinity. In reality, the signal would not be strong directly under it, and the homes would not block the signal at all. They may cast "shadows" but the signal would span dozens of blocks. I understand the compute power and storage required to generate something accurate would be unreasonable. And any other approach of measuring signal strength would be easily gamed. It is also in their interest to pay less.
    IMO they could somewhat easily add a linear function to whatever they use now to account for the height of these obstructions and shape of the signal.

      @@bluenetmarketing gaming means gaming the system by either spoofing your location (pretending your hotspot is in a boosted hex to get more rewards), setting up service on devices, getting the hotspot rewards, then cancelling service before your billed, etc. This HIP has absolutely nothing to do with playing mobile games that use the internet on the network.
